My shed already has a breaker box and is wired already. My house is 165 feet away my breaker box has a spare 20 amp. What size wire do I need to purchase I want to bury the wire aswell I will be using lights in the shed aswell as plug in to power tool all of which are 110 tools no 220 I will run a small AC during the summer aswell as a tiny fridge any info would be greatly appreciated

My friend a 20 amp breaker at 120vac is not going to run an air conditioner which needs it’s own dedicated circuit and the fridge as well and your breaker will definitely start tripping. My suggestion is to take out the 20 amp breaker and install a 40 amp breaker and use # 8/3 romex which needs to be underground approved. It also needs to be a GFCI breaker that you install in your panel.
